Suits Meaning in English

As a noun, 'suits' usually means matching sets of formal clothes, typically a jacket and trousers. As a verb, it can mean 'is right for' or 'looks good on' someone.

Common as both noun and verb, so context matters: 'wear suits' (clothes) vs 'Friday suits me' (is convenient). For appearance, English often uses 'That color suits you.' In American English the noun is 'suit'; the plural 'suits' can also informally refer to businesspeople or managers.
